Samaritan’s 2021 Giving Thanks Preserving Memories Annual Thanksgiving Meal Delivery Provided 300 Meals to Local Hospice Families



Mount Laurel, NJSamaritan donors and volunteers continued their yearly tradition of giving in 2021, hosting their 21st annual Thanksgiving meal delivery, Giving Thanks Preserving Memories on Saturday, November 20. This year, Samaritan was able to supply 300 meals to 75 hospice families throughout the local community.

Giving Thanks Preserving Memories is an annual event that provides families with the gift of spending time together and preserving memories instead of preparing and cooking on what could be their last holiday together. To help ensure the health and safety of all participants, Samaritan staff and volunteers carefully packaged each meal delivery bag, which included turkey and side dishes from F&M Caterers, sparkling cider, handmade table runners and other holiday decorations, and provided the packages to families through contactless pick-up and/or delivery.

This year’s project was made possible through the generous support of many sponsors and donors including Special Friends of Samaritan, Berry Basket Quilters, Cherry Hill West Dynamics of Health Care Class, Daisy Troop 30373, SamariTeens, Sew What and Yards of Love – Nicole Hope.
